Role does not exist - mais apparaît dans \du
Bonjour,
je me retrouve perplexe devant un problème d'administration.
Lorsque je cherche a connaître les utilisateurs de ma base (\du), j'obtiens:
Code:
1 2 3 4 5
| List of roles
Role name | Attributes | Member of
-----------+------------------------------------------------------------+-----------
annotUser | Create DB | {}
postgres | Superuser, Create role, Create DB, Replication, Bypass RLS | {} |
Ce qui est prévu.
Mais lorsque j'essaye d'altérer l'un des utilisateurs:
Code:
ALTER ROLE annotUser WITH SUPERUSER;
j'ai l'erreur:
Citation:
ERROR: role "annotuser" does not exist
Malgré le fait qu'il soit recensé par la base une ligne plus haut.
J'ai réellement besoin de lui donner les droits superuser, mais du coup, je ne sais pas comment. Auriez-vous une idée?